Climate overview of Weissensee

Temperatures in Weissensee, Carinthia, Austria, vary greatly throughout the year. July is the hottest month at 21°C (70°F), while January is the coldest at 0°C (32°F).

The city receives considerable rain/snowfall, with around 1475 mm (58 in) annually. June is the wettest month. It has pleasant summers and very cold winters. July is the sunniest month, averaging 7.0 hours of sunshine per day.

Monthly Temperature in Weissensee

The climate in Weissensee is known for significant temperature differences throughout the year, making the weather dynamic. Typically, average maximum daytime temperatures range from a pleasant 21°C (70°F) in July to a very cold 0°C (32°F) in the coolest month, January.

Nights vary from 10°C (50°F) in July to around -9°C (16°F) during the colder months.

Rainfall in Weissensee

Weissensee has a notably wet climate with abundant precipitation, recording 1475 mm (58 in) of rain/snowfall per year. The climate in Weissensee shows significant variation throughout the year. Expect high rainfall in June, the wettest month, with an average of 160 mm (6.3 in) of precipitation over 18 rainy days.

In contrast, the driest month January offers drier and sunnier days, with around 65 mm (2.6 in) of snowfall over 13 snowy days. For more details, please visit our Weissensee Precipitation page.

Sunshine Hours in Weissensee

For those who appreciate different seasons, Weissensee serves as an ideal destination. Expect longer, more sun-filled days in July with an average of 7.0 hours of sunshine daily, and embrace the darker days in December, offering only 1.5 hours of daily sunlight.

Best Time to Visit Weissensee

Conditions in Weissensee are generally most comfortable in July and August. They are typically least comfortable in January, February, March, April, October, November and December.

Monthly ratings reflect general weather comfort, based on daytime temperature and rainfall. Swimming and winter conditions are highlighted separately where relevant.

  • Best overall: July and August
  • Warmest weather: July and August
  • Most sunshine: July and August
  • Seasonal pattern: Pleasant summers and very cold winters
  • Coldest conditions: January, with freezing nights around -9°C (16°F).

How sunny is Weissensee?

Weissensee receives around 1,697 hours of sunshine per year. July is the sunniest month with 210 hours, while December is the cloudiest with just 45 hours.
